Jan van Eyck, recognized for his practical portraits including “Arnolfini Portrait” (1434), is credited with mastering early oil paint on canvas. The sluggish drying time with the medium authorized van Eyck to hone in on compact, naturalistic facts, including fragile facial capabilities and mirror reflections, and also Mix distinctive pigments alongside one another.  Leonardo da Vinci also used oil paint to generate fragile facial particulars in will work like “Mona Lisa” (1503-1506). French Impressionist Claude Monet is popular for his number of out of doors oil paintings of drinking water lilies, haystacks, poplar trees, along with the Rouen Cathedral.  Monet along with other Impressionists promptly layered on various colors of paint to capture fleeting times as speedily as you can. equally, Vincent Van Gogh included thick layers of colorful paint in functions for instance “Starry evening” (1889) and “Sunflowers” (1888).

considering that its founding in 1876, the Philadelphia Museum of Art has actively gathered and proudly exhibited the artwork of its time—art that, in its working day, was contemporary. From Those people powerful roots, the museum has designed The most dynamic and enterprising collections of contemporary art amongst this place’s encyclopedic art museums. Encompassing will work developed concerning 1950 along with the present, the collection reflects the exceptional selection and vitality of contemporary artwork, like film, set up, painting, sculpture, movie, and a lot more.
